How To Use A Business Directory For Relocation Research

People go through business directories to look for jobs, financial assistance services and many lists of particular relocation service providers and consultants who can advise and guide you through your business relocation plans. Among the advantages of using a business directory, one is the fact that it is not too time consuming. In the midst of chaos and hassle including situations such as suddenly losing your job, a natural disaster or eviction from your business premises you need all the time you can get and research shouldn’t take so much time to do.

In this regard, a business directory will help save a lot of valuable time. Whether you want to relocate your business permanently or only for a few months, the directory will give you the kind of relocation company that exclusively caters to clients such as yourself. Each business directory has at least some reference to relocation services, if only to direct you towards a third party. The relocation companies themselves often have particular services and functions of their own.
